Sandy, UT - Crash on I-15 Leaves at Least One Injured Near MM 290

Sandy, UT (June 14, 2025) – A crash on Interstate 15 in the Sandy area resulted in at least one injury early Saturday morning, June 14. According to the Utah Department of Transportation, the collision occurred around 4:47 a.m. at mile marker 290.1 on the southbound side of Interstate 15.

The incident blocked the right shoulder of the interstate and prompted a response from emergency crews. Initial reports did not confirm the number of vehicles involved, but at least one individual was injured. Paramedics responded to assist those hurt in the crash, though further details on the victim’s condition have not yet been released. Authorities continue to investigate the circumstances surrounding the wreck.

Understanding how car crashes impact victims can be vital for those recovering. Here are some of the most pressing concerns:

  • Neck and Back Injuries: These are among the most reported injuries in high-speed crashes. Herniated discs, spinal misalignments, and soft tissue strain can affect your ability to work and function normally.
  • Insurance Complications: After a crash, dealing with auto insurance providers can be frustrating. Coverage limits, denial of claims, or lack of clarity around liability may require legal help to resolve.
  • Time-Sensitive Evidence: The longer you wait to document injuries or damage, the harder it becomes to prove what occurred. Accident reconstruction and eyewitness statements are strongest when gathered early.
  • Medical Follow-Up Needs: Initial emergency treatment is often just the beginning. Ongoing therapy, medication, and specialist visits can result in long-term medical bills and emotional strain.
